Comprehending the elements that affect the expense of glazing services can aid clients in budget planning. Here's a list of components that usually affect pricing:
Type of Glass: Specialty glass, such as tempered, laminated, or low-E glass, tends to cost more due to its manufacturing process.Size and Area: Larger setups require more product and labor, hence increasing the overall expense.Intricacy of Installation: Intricate designs or difficult structural features may demand additional labor and time.Location: Urban areas with a higher need for services may incur additional transit charges and overheads.Labor Costs: The know-how and experience level of the glazier will affect per hour rates.How to Find an Affordable Glazier

Q1: How much must I expect to pay for glazier services?A1: Prices can differ widely based on the elements discussed earlier. Generally, residential glazing can range from ₤ 100 to ₤ 400 per window, while commercial projects can cost significantly more. Q2: Can I install glass myself to conserve money?A2: While DIY jobs can betempting, incorrect installations can cause security risks
and extra costs for repair work. It's advised to hire a professional for best outcomes. Q3: What kinds of glass are best for energy efficiency?A3: Low-emissivity(low-E) glass is understood for its energy-efficient homes as it reflects heat while permitting light in, making it a perfect option for environment control.
